Here's the real story behind that song Oh my Darling Clementine.

-Based on this story, is it possible that MY's dad sees MY as his WIFE (hallucination? they look alike?)? Did MY's mom left them? Interesting!

There was a husband (Neil), a wife (Mary-Ann) and their daughter Clementine. Neil wanted to move to California because there's a talk of gold rush and he wanted to be rich. His wife, Mary-Ann doesn't want to move because she had no interest in leaving the life they'd working hard to build for one of fake promises. So they had an argument and told her husband to take Clemetine with him, Mary-Ann left the house and never came back.

So to make the story short, both Father and daughter left and moved to California. There Neil traded many things from the house for pick-axes, sifters, knee-high boots, gloves, sleeping bags, and tents. Clem was sad to see her mother's thing being sold, but then she remembered the months of fun and riches to come. Clementine and Neil walked over to the campsite and searched for a good spot. They found the perfect spot, a distance from the other miner's tents. There, 3 little, yellow ducklings popped out from behind a rock. Clementine asked her dad if she could keep them, and Neil said yes.

The ducklings and Clementine played by the mine's foamy water. The ducklings loved splashing about in the bubbles and Clementine loved seeing them so happy. While the ducklings and Clementine played, Neil searched and sifted for gold. They did this every day for a week and a half. But one day when Neil looked over he saw Mary-Ann playing with those ducklings. Of course it was Clementine but Neil was blinded by anger. He put down his pick-ax and stormed to Clementine. "Mary-Ann this is for deserting us!"Neil yelled and pushed Clementine into the foaming brine. Clementine screamed, she didn't know how to swim. Neil snapped out of his trance. But it was too late. Clementine drowned and died.
